Local privilege escalation via overlaid USB confirmation
Published Mar 10, 2021 · Updated Aug 3, 2024
Tapjacking in UsbConfirmActivity in Google Android 11 allows local users to gain elevated privileges through an overlaid USB confirmation. The activity's onCreate path leaves the confirmation window open to non-system dialogs because it does not set the flag that hides those overlays. Exploitation requires an attacker-controlled app with User execution privileges and user interaction with the obscured prompt, after which the app gains permissions intended for the approved USB handler.
